Missouri Journalism school is Apple's dreamland

The University of Missouri Journalism School, which you might remember from the below picture last year showing a pretty high percentage of Mac usage is taking the Apple love one step further.  They are now requiring incoming students  to have iPhones or iPod touches.  According to the Missourian, Brian Brooks, associate dean of the Journalism School, thinks the entertainment device can also be a learning device: “Lectures are the worst possible learning format,” Brooks said. “There’s been some research done that shows if a student can hear that lecture a second time, they retain three times as much of that lecture.” Freshmen admitted into the School of Journalism and pre-journalism students will be sent a letter notifying them of the change.
